TripPak Services releases updated TripPak Mobile

April 17, 2014

TripPak Services has released TripPak Mobile 7.0, its document submission mobile app. This upgrade includes customized integration tools for indexing and document type, as well as a refreshed user interface, and other additional features.

“This new upgrade for TripPak Mobile represents our continued commitment to innovation,” said Kelley Walkup, senior vice president and managing director, TripPak Services.  “The gap between our technology and the technology of other mobile apps in the industry just got wider, as this new upgrade offers unprecedented customization for carriers to ultimately create their own application – not only for document submission, but other uses including recruiting, retention and load tracking.”

Features of the upgrade include:

  • Reduced number of steps for document capture and submission.
  • Refreshed and updated user interface.
  • Additional integration options and index fields for trip selection and detail (driver code, trailer number, fleet number, or any other customizable field requested).
  • Indexing options based on specific document types requested (customizable by fleet).
  • Customized short cuts or links to help improve processes.
  • Bar code reader and form integration with electronic signature.
  • Custom application development available for fleets who prefer to brand the app with their company branding.

TripPak Services provides document capture and submission solutions including in-cab, mobile, and truck stop scanning.
